Japanese Evergreen Oak Quercus myrsinifolia
Price : CALL

It has several common names, including Bamboo-leaf Oak , Chinese Evergreen Oak , and Chinese Ring-cupped Oak . It is native to east central and southeast China , Japan , Korea , Laos , Northern Thailand , and Vietnam .

Eastern Arborvitae, White Cedar, Arborvitae, American Arborvitae Thuja occidentalis
Prices start at : 3.95 USD / 1 packet

Growing to a height of 10-20 m tall with a 0.4 m trunk diameter, exceptionally to 30 m tall and 1.6 m diameter, the tree is often stunted or prostrate. The bark is red-brown, furrowed and peels in narrow, longitudinal strips.

Nanking Cherry Prunus tomentosa     - Cerasus tomentosa
Prices start at : 4.95 USD / 1 packet

This is a dense, twiggy, deciduous shrub that typically grows to 6-10' tall but spreads to 15' wide. It is commonly called downy cherry in recognition of its downy leaves, downy stems and downy fruits.

Abele, Silver Poplar, Silverleaf Poplar, White Poplar Populus canescens     - Populus alba  canescens
Prices start at : 6.95 USD / 1 packet

It grows in moist sites, often by watersides, in regions with hot summers and cold to mild winters. It is native from Spain and Morocco through central Europe (north to Germany and Poland ) to central Asia .

Needle Fir, Manchurian Fir Abies holophylla
Prices start at : 4.95 USD / 1 packet

* Manchurian Fir is used as an ornamental plant. * Needle Fir, is a species of fir native to mountainous regions of northern Korea, southern Ussuriland, and China in the provinces of Heilongjiang, Jilin, and Liaoning.

Greek Fir Abies cephalonica
Prices start at : 5.95 USD / 1 packet

* Greek Fir was important in the past for wood for general construction. * Greek Fir is native to the mountains of Greece, primarily in the Peloponnesos and the island of Kefallonia, * It is grown as an ornamental tree in parks and large gardens.

    Shasta Red Fir Abies magnifica  shastensis
    Prices start at : 4.95 USD / 1 packet

    * Very shade tolerant, especially when young, but growth is slower in dense shade. * It is a large evergreen tree typically up to 40-60 m tall and 2 m trunk diameter. * Prefers growing on a north-facing slope.

    Heath-leaved Banksia, Heath-leaf Banksia, Lantern Banksia, Heath Banksia Banksia ericifolia
    Price : CALL

    * Flowering is in autumn, or in winter in cooler areas; the inflorescences are flower spikes 7–22 cm (3–10 in) high and 5 cm (2 in) broad or so. * Some plants produce multiple flower spikes, possibly of varying sizes, from a single point of origin.
